When comparing Sporting Goods options in Atlanta, look beyond price tags and logos.
| What to check | Why it matters in Atlanta |
|---|---|
| Sport-specific selection | Ensures gear matches local leagues, fields, and courts |
| Fit and sizing help | Important for shoes, helmets, and protective equipment |
| Knowledgeable staff | Guidance on local rules, field types, and climate |
| Try-before-you-buy options | Useful for bats, racquets, and higher-end footwear |
| Services offered | Stringing, regripping, basic assembly, or customization |
Look for staff who ask about where you play (indoor vs. outdoor courts, turf vs. grass fields, Atlanta heat and humidity) and adjust recommendations accordingly. For young athletes, confirm that equipment meets league safety standards and age requirements.
